Harnessing the Information Density of Spectral CT: Managing, Analyzing, and Integrating Multi-Parametric Data into the Clinical Reporting Ecosystem
  The most defining characteristic of Spectral Computed Tomography (CT), especially compared to its conventional counterpart, is the sheer volume and information density of the data it generates.
